***This Engineering role can be filled at the Mid-level or Senior Engineer level. Please see minimum qualifications list below for each level***

 

  • Mid-Level - $88,000 - $108,000
  • Sr Level - $115,000- $141,000
  • Sr Staff - $138,000 - 154,000

 

Ranges are per year based on experience, along with a comprehensive benefits package that includes bonus and 401K

PRIMARY PURPOSE OF POSITION

Responsible for performing engineering and technical tasks, under general supervision, in support of nuclear plant operations.

 

PRIMARY DUTIES AND ACCOUNTABILITIES

  • Perform engineering and technical tasks as assigned by supervision applying general engineering principles.
  • Assure all engineering products prepared are in accordance with applicable safety analyses, industry codes, engineering specifications and all regulatory requirements.
  • Participate in the development and implementation of effective processes and techniques at appropriate levels of detail and in compliance with established policies and procedures.
  • Recommend format and methodology improvements to standard processes and procedures.

 

 

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S

  • B.S. in Engineering
  • Minimum 2 years nuclear or related engineering experience

P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S

Engineer in Training Certification
